South Korea’s latest sovereign AI investment is not another GPU order. Nvidia and the Korea Advanced Institute of Science and Technology announced the launch of a joint AI research lab in Seoul on July 23, 2026. The five-year collaboration is valued at $300 million and is expected to include $50 million in annual computing contributions.
The lab will develop agentic AI models and systems for the Korean language and domestic industries. It gives South Korea a new channel for turning computing capacity into local research, trained specialists, and potential enterprise deployments, while keeping much of that work within Nvidia's technology ecosystem.
Building Korean agentic AI
The Nvidia-KAIST Joint AI Research Lab will operate at the Kim Jaechul Graduate School of AI in Seoul. Local Nvidia Cloud Partners will supply computing infrastructure, and researchers will use Nvidia's software platform and Nemotron open models.
The partners plan to build Korean-language models and agentic AI systems that combine planning, tool use, memory, and varying levels of autonomy. These systems are designed to pursue goals, complete multistep tasks, and adjust their actions as conditions change.
A KAIST announcement described the project as Nvidia's first joint AI research lab with a university in Asia. Hyunwoo Kim, an Nvidia researcher scheduled to join the KAIST faculty in August 2026, will lead the lab and coordinate work with Nvidia's global research organization.
The partnership will fund at least 10 KAIST researchers each year. Participants will receive Nvidia internship opportunities, while selected researchers may be offered full-time roles at the company.
Nvidia said the work is intended to move beyond academic research into enterprise and national AI deployments. The organizations have not disclosed how intellectual property, licensing, publication rights, or commercialization will be handled.
More capability, but continued platform dependence
The lab adds a research layer to South Korea’s wider agentic AI effort. The country’s Agentic AI Alliance currently lists 288 participating companies and institutions across technology, industry adoption, ecosystem development, and safety.
It also complements Nvidia's industrial AI work with LG, which covers model development, robotics, manufacturing systems, and autonomous mobility. Together, the projects show how Nvidia is extending its role in South Korea from supplying processors to shaping the models, software, research, and industrial systems built around them.
That creates opportunities and dependencies. South Korean researchers gain access to large-scale computing, open models, and Nvidia international research network, but the lab will still rely on Nvidia architecture, software, and cloud partners.
Organizations evaluating future lab outputs will need clear terms for data access, model ownership, auditability, and portability before production deployment. South Korea’s new AI compliance requirements include transparency and risk-management obligations for certain providers, while the lab announcement leaves data governance, ownership, and access terms unresolved.
The partnership could strengthen South Korea’s ability to build AI for its language and industries. Its wider value will depend on what the lab publishes, whether Korean organizations can commercialize the results, and how easily that work can extend beyond a single vendor’s platform.
